Book excerpt: Key Message: SPSS®17.0: Statistical Procedures Companioncontains tips, warnings, and examples that will help you take advantage of SPSS to analyze data better. This book is a basic review of the underlying statistical concepts, with an emphasis on the practice of analyzing data. Ideal for both new and experienced users, this companion offers suggestions and strategies for handling the issues that arise when analyzing real data. Key Topics: Introduction; Getting to Know SPSS; Introducing Data; Preparing Your Data; Transforming Your Data; Describing Your Data; Testing Hypotheses; T Tests; One-Way Analysis of Variance; Crosstabulation; Correlation; Bivariate Linear Regression; Multiple Linear Regression; Discriminant Analysis; Logistic Regression Analysis; Cluster Analysis; Factor Analysis; Reliability Analysis; Nonparametric Tests; Ordinal Regression; General Loglinear Analysis; GLM Univariate; GLM Multivariate; GLM Repeated Measures Market: for all readers interested in SPSS.

Book excerpt: SPSS(R) 12.0 Statistical Procedures Companion Whether you are just getting started with statistics or moving into more advanced analyses, this book will help you get the most out of your time and data and exploit the power of the SPSS system. Here's what you'll find: An introduction to the SPSS system, with an emphasis on how to prepare data for analysis Practical discussions of the statistical background for each of the statistical procedures Detailed examples from diverse areas, including psychology, sociology, education, archaeology, medicine, library science, nursing, and journalism Numerous tips and warnings to help you work efficiently and avoid common pitfalls A CD containing many of the data sets used in the book Coverage of statistics starts with the basics and extends to the most powerful modeling procedures, showing you how to: Analyze data using simple statistical procedures (descriptive statistics, comparisons of means, correlation, bivariate regression, and nonparametric tests) Employ more complex statistical procedures (multiple regression, factor analysis, discriminant analysis, logistic regression, cluster analysis, and reliability) Build models with the general linear model (univariate, multivariate, and repeated measures) Analyze correlated observations with linear mixed models

Book excerpt: A statistical procedure is not like a sausage: you want to know its contents; you want to know the types of questions it can be used to answer and the types of data for which it is appropriate. The goal of the SPSS 14.0 Advanced Statistical Procedures Companion is to provide you with background information and examples for statistical procedures in the SPSS Advanced and Regression Models modules. It aims to make it less likely that you will succumb to the siren song of melodic statistical procedure names and unleashes a disastrous assault on a mutely suffering data file. Book excerpt: TheSPSS 14.0 Statistical Procedures Companioncovers many of the more advanced statistical procedures in SPSS, which are not discussed in theSPSS 14.0 Guide to Data Analysis. This book is intended as the continuation of the GDA. The audience is no longer the beginning student but is instead the data analyst, either an advanced student or a professional. TheCompanionoffers practical suggestions and emphasizes topics that arise when analyzing real data for presentations, reports, and dissertations, instead of the pristine data of homework assignments. Book excerpt: This latest edition has been fully updated to accommodate the needs of users of SPSS Releases 17, 18 and 19 while still being applicable to users of SPSS Releases 15 and 16. As with previous editions, Alan Bryman and Duncan Cramer continue to offer a comprehensive and user-friendly introduction to the widely used IBM SPSS Statistics. The simple, non-technical approach to quantitative data analysis enables the reader to quickly become familiar with SPSS and with the tests available to them. No previous experience of statistics or computing is required as this book provides a step-by-step guide to statistical techniques, including: Non-parametric tests Correlation Simple and multiple regression Analysis of variance and covariance Factor analysis. This book comes equipped with a comprehensive range of exercises for further practice, and it covers key issues such as sampling, statistical inference, conceptualization and measurement and selection of appropriate tests. The authors have also included a helpful glossary of key terms. Book excerpt: Designed to help students analyze and interpret research data using IBM SPSS, this user-friendly book, written in easy-to-understand language, shows readers how to choose the appropriate statistic based on the design, and to interpret outputs appropriately. The authors prepare readers for all of the steps in the research process: design, entering and checking data, testing assumptions, assessing reliability and validity, computing descriptive and inferential parametric and nonparametric statistics, and writing about outputs. Dialog windows and SPSS syntax, along with the output, are provided. Three realistic data sets, available on the Internet, are used to solve the chapter problems. The new edition features: Updated to IBM SPSS version 20 but the book can also be used with older and newer versions of SPSS. A new chapter (7) including an introduction to Cronbach’s alpha and factor analysis. Book excerpt: Features easy-to-follow insight and clear guidelines to perform data analysis using IBM SPSS® Performing Data Analysis Using IBM SPSS® uniquely addresses the presented statistical procedures with an example problem, detailed analysis, and the related data sets. Data entry procedures, variable naming, and step-by-step instructions for all analyses are provided in addition to IBM SPSS point-and-click methods, including details on how to view and manipulate output. Designed as a user’s guide for students and other interested readers to perform statistical data analysis with IBM SPSS, this book addresses the needs, level of sophistication, and interest in introductory statistical methodology on the part of readers in social and behavioral science, business, health-related, and education programs. Each chapter of Performing Data Analysis Using IBM SPSS covers a particular statistical procedure and offers the following: an example problem or analysis goal, together with a data set; IBM SPSS analysis with step-by-step analysis setup and accompanying screen shots; and IBM SPSS output with screen shots and narrative on how to read or interpret the results of the analysis. The book provides in-depth chapter coverage of: IBM SPSS statistical output Descriptive statistics procedures Score distribution assumption evaluations Bivariate correlation Regressing (predicting) quantitative and categorical variables Survival analysis t Test ANOVA and ANCOVA Multivariate group differences Multidimensional scaling Cluster analysis Nonparametric procedures for frequency data Performing Data Analysis Using IBM SPSS is an excellent text for upper-undergraduate and graduate-level students in courses on social, behavioral, and health sciences as well as secondary education, research design, and statistics.
